Safe Student Transportation

In the realm of education, ensuring the safety of students extends beyond the classroom. Safe transportation to and from school is crucial not only for students’ physical and psychological well-being but also for their academic success.

When you imagine safe student transportation, you can’t help but think of the iconic yellow school bus. It’s the picture of safety. It’s large, slow, and seemingly impenetrable. A school bus is full of smiling children as it follows a dependable route on the same daily schedule, only making authorized and predictable stops. It’s driven by the same friendly driver that most families have known for years and even comes with its own traffic sign and laws for the surrounding traffic.

As society’s understanding of our children’s needs evolves, so does the landscape of student transportation. Small-capacity vehicles challenge our perception of school transportation by providing students with safe and economical rides to and from school. Students who benefit from Alternative Student Transportation experience:

  • Living with special needs
  • Housing insecurity
  • Medical fragility
  • A need for car seats or other safety equipment
  • Living in rural or hard-to-reach areas
  • Participation in specialty programs

Traditional Student Transportation: Safety Regulations

In addition to the school bus’s built-in safety measures that are so expected that they almost go unnoticed, school bus transportation is regulated through a combination of federal and state laws, guidelines, and regulations. 

Each state has its specific regulations for school bus safety which can include driver qualifications, training, and certification; vehicle inspections; and operational procedures. In fact, many states require regular school bus inspections to ensure that each bus meets safety standards. In addition to state and federal oversight, school districts implement safety policies at the local level.

With so much supervision, school districts, school staff, and parents can rest assured that their students are in safe hands with enforced safety programs that may include:

  • Driver training and certification
  • Vehicle safety features and consistent inspections
  • The enforcement of traffic laws during student loading and unloading during student loading and unloading
  • Student education on safety
  • Technological advances

Driver Qualifications, Identification, and Education

Drivers can make or break a student’s experience, which is why we invest so heavily in the driver vetting process. To transport students with EverDriven, we require EverSafe Drivers to become SafeRide Certified. That means EverSafe Drivers must satisfy up to 18 screening requirements, including a federal background check, drug testing, DMV record checks, and much more.

Additionally, EverSafe Drivers must complete EverDriven’s proprietary SafeRide Education Course, a first-of-its-kind, four-and-a-half-hour course built specifically with Alternative Transportation Drivers in mind to stay current on safe driving practices, safety equipment installation, and sensitivity coaching.

After becoming SafeRide Certified, EverSafe Drivers are continually monitored and are required to complete continuing education and ongoing random drug screening. EverDriven also conducts SafeRide Quality checks, our in-person, random, inspections to ensure that EverSafe Drivers and their vehicles are clean, safe, and ready to serve students.

As an added safety measure, EverSafe Drivers are easily identifiable while transporting students so that school staff and parents or guardians know which vehicles and drivers are serving EverDriven students. We provide all EverSafe Drivers with an easy-to-see EverDriven window sticker, as well as blue branded safety vests.

Vehicle Safety and Maintenance

Driver vetting isn’t all we do, EverDriven requires every small-capacity vehicle to pass a 50-point EverDriven inspection as well as an inspection by a certified, third-party mechanic annually. These inspections include everything from safety belts to headlights to ensure vehicles meet all state and federal safety standards.

Ongoing vehicle inspections are a key component of our SafeRide Quality Checks and another example of how we continually monitor EverSafe drivers and vehicles. In fact, we performed more than 6,000 SafeRide Quality Checks throughout the 2023/2024 school year.

Vehicles are also equipped with all the necessary safety equipment needed to transport passengers safely. EverSafe Drivers are educated on how to properly install car seats, harnesses, buckle guards, or any other safety equipment needed for the journey.
